How much do weekend apprentice carpenter j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end apprentice carpenter in Calgary, AB is $19.77,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.87 and $22.60 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a weekend apprentice carpenter?

A Weekend Apprentice Carpenter job is a part-time training role where individuals gain hands-on carpentry experience while working under the supervision of skilled carpenters. This position typically involves assisting with measuring, cutting, and assembling materials, as well as learning how to use various tools and equipment. It is ideal for those looking to develop carpentry skills while balancing other commitments, such as school or a full-time job.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a weekend apprentice carpenter?

To succeed as a Weekend Apprentice Carpenter, you should possess a strong interest in carpentry, basic math skills, and a willingness to learn, typically backed by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with hand tools, power tools, and safety equipment is important, and some roles may require OSHA safety certification. Attention to detail, reliability, and effective communication with supervisors and peers are valuable soft skills in this position. These competencies ensure you work safely, efficiently, and as a valuable team member while gaining hands-on experience in the trade.

What can I expect from a typical weekend shift as an apprentice carpenter?

As a Weekend Apprentice Carpenter, your typical shift will involve assisting experienced carpenters with tasks such as measuring, cutting, assembling, and installing wood structures or fixtures. You may also be responsible for job site cleanup, tool preparation, and learning to read blueprints or follow detailed instructions. Because weekend projects often focus on completing key tasks while minimizing disruptions, you’ll likely work on a small, collaborative team and receive hands-on mentoring. While the environment can be physically demanding, you'll have the opportunity to build valuable skills and contribute meaningfully, setting a solid foundation for a future career in carpentry.

Is it hard to get an apprenticeship as a weekend apprentice carpenter?

Securing a weekend apprentice carpenter position can be competitive, as many employers prefer full-time apprenticeships; however, some companies offer part-time or weekend roles for those with limited availability. Applicants typically need basic carpentry skills, a willingness to learn, and may be required to complete safety certifications or training programs. Building a strong work ethic and demonstrating interest in carpentry can improve chances of acceptance.

Job description

PMCL is looking for experienced Ticketed and Non-Ticketed Carpenters with Industrial Concrete Experience. Must be punctual, physically fit, able to work outdoors in all weather. Position includes paid accommodations and a daily Per Diem when in hotel, transportation is supplied from hotel to worksite.

Duties vary from building concrete forms, walls, grade beams, structural slabs, octagons, foundations, pump blocks to assisting in pouring concrete.

PMCL is looking for motivated individuals looking to progress in the industry, if the applicant is interested and their performance is satisfactory there will be opportunity for promotion to foreman / superintendent with training.

This position is in the oil and gas industry and requires minimum of 2 years Industrial construction knowledge work with the following current minimum tickets:

Required MANDATORY minimum Tickets:

  • CSTS - 2020
  • H2S Alive
  • First Aid with CPR
  • WHMIS-15
  • Carpenter - trade ticket or equivalent
  • Other safety and trade tickets are an asset

Only resumes with required certificates will be viewed. Pending applicant performance once hired.
